Girdwood, originally named Glacier City, is located forty miles south of Anchorage, among the breathtaking Turnagain Arm. The Alyeska Resort Access Rd is a three mile paved spur off the Seward Hwy.
Girdwood has evolved from a mining town into Alaska's only year-round resort community! Girdwood is a popular area for winter sports and summer activities.
There is a ranger district office for the Chugach National Forest in Girdwood, with maps and information available year round.
Girdwood is part of the Anchorage, Alaska metro area.
